2014-03-25 2 views
0

이상한 오류가 발생했습니다. 드라이버를 많이 들여서 adb에서 인식하도록 내 넥서스 5와 넥서스 7을 설정했습니다. 나는 장치에 껍질을 벗기고 조율 할 수 있습니다.Nexus를 사용하여 디버그 할 수 없음

그러나 애플리케이션을 디버그 (예 : 내 앱을 테스트) 할 때 사용하고 싶습니다. 그러나 그들은 AVD 관리자에 나타나지 않으므로 사용할 수 없습니다.

나는 두 장치를 모두 사용해 보았고 PTP (카메라 옵션)에 넣었습니다. 행운은 없습니다. 나는 또한 USB 디버깅을 가능하게했고, 여전히 운이 없다.

누구나 adb.exe (명령 줄)에 표시되는 이유를 알고 있는데 셸을 사용할 수는 있지만 에뮬레이터로 사용할 수 없습니까?

감사합니다, 당신이 사용하는 어떤 IDE

+0

다운로드 구글 USB 드라이버를 사용하여 설치를 시도 할 수 있습니다 SDK 관리자. – ChuongPham

+0

"그러나 그들은 AVD 관리자에 나타나지 않습니다"라고해서는 안됩니다. 그들은 "실행"창에 나타나야합니다. –

+0

@ DoctororDrive Eclipse (현재 IntelliJ를 사용하지만 지난 번 Eclipse를 사용함)에서 AVD로 등장했음을 맹세 할 수 있었습니까? 어느 쪽이든, 제가 집에있을 때 이것을 확인하겠습니다. 감사. – fypfyp

답변

1

FYP? 내가 아는 한, AVD 관리자는 Android 에뮬레이터 만 표시되기 때문에 AVD 관리자에 연결된 장치를 표시하지 않습니다. 당신이 ADB를 사용하여 장치에 액세스 할 수 있기 때문에 당신이 디버깅하는 동안 응용 프로그램의 APK가있는 경우

그러나, 당신은 안드로이드에 엑스트라에서

adb install yourapk.apk 
+0

현재 Intellij로 놀고 있는데 나타나지 않습니다. 그러나 작년에 프로젝트 용으로 Eclipse를 사용했고 Eclipse에서 컴파일하고 실행할 수 있었고, 자동으로 안드로이드 장치를 선택할 수있었습니다. cmd를 사용합니다. – fypfyp

관련 문제